The Maritime and Coastguard Agency (MCA) has announced a three-month compliance initiative, running from 1 January to 31 March 2026, aimed at enforcing standards and “embedding a culture of safety” among ports and marine facilities.
The newly launched exercise, which will be live for three months, provides “a proactive opportunity for all ports and marine facilities to review, assess, and demonstrate proportional alignment” with the Ports and Marine Facilities Safety Code (PMSC).
While compliance with the code is not a legal requirement, the framework has been created to ensure safety and allow facilities to play their part in reducing risk and to operate responsibly.
Adopting the PMSC enhances professionalism, accountability, and builds trust among stakeholders in the maritime community.
